Thread: Brake Controller Problems

Started 3 months, 2 weeks ago by bamabasscat
I tow a camper and my camper brakes do not work. My truck is a 2006 Chevy 2500 HD. You can apply the brakes manually by moving the lever on the controller. I have checked the wire that leads to the controller and where it plugs in under the dash. Is there a certain fuse that would cause this? I know there is a 30A trailer fuse under the hood that I replaced but that hasn't helped. Any ...

2COR517 replied 3 months, 2 weeks ago
Sounds like either the trigger wire from the brake pedal is not hooked up, or the controller is not adjusted properly. What model is it?
